Ordinals
beta
Sat 702319279108308
decimal
140463.4279108308
degree
0°140463′1359″4279108308‴
percentile
33.443775232421885%
name
iwjzctxaurl
cycle
0
epoch
0
period
69
block
140463
offset
4279108308
timestamp
2011-08-11 00:09:39 UTC
rarity
common
prev
next